Gujarat Titans stand in second position in the ongoing edition of the Indian Premier League ahead of the resumption of the tournament after the nine-day hiatus. They have been one of those sides this season that have functioned as a collective unit. They have won eight of the 11 games so far.

Ishant Sharma praised the impact and overall effectiveness of Sai Sudharsan and Sai Kishore this season with bat and ball, respectively. 

“The way Sai Kishore and Sai Sudharsan are playing, I don't think they can do anything better. Nobody is thinking about winning the Orange Cap or the Purple Cap. As a player, even if you make a small impact in this format, that is a team's victory, and both are doing exactly that. Maybe Sai Kishore hasn’t bowled that much, but he’s still a top contender for the Purple Cap. Sai Sudharsan is doing a great job. He understands his game very well. If you see, we don’t have many power hitters in our team who just go for sixes.

He also pointed out most of his batters' special strength.

We have someone who plays proper cricketing shots - good fours - and that frustrates the bowler more because when you hit a four off a good ball, the bowler has no options,” shared Ishant while speaking to Star Sports.

The veteran fast bowler also spoke on Shubhman Gill's evolution as a leader, referencing him to have transformed as a 'bowler's captain'.

“This is Shubman’s second year as captain, and he’s learning a lot. Ashish Nehra always says that the captain should first be a bowler’s captain - give the bowler freedom - and that’s what Shubman does. He’s growing, and I’m sure in the coming years, we’ll see him leading even better than now,” added Ishant.

GT will take on Delhi Capitals at the Arun Jaitley Stadium on Sunday, May 18. The match is scheduled to commence at 7:30 pm (IST). While Kishore has been impressive with 14 wickets in 11 games, Sudharsan and Gill have starred with the bat with 509 and 508 runs in 11 innings, respectively.
